Edward Webb

Summary

Edward Webb is a human[1]. He was born in London[2]. He was born on July 5, 1805[3]. He passed away in Malvern[4]. He died on January 1, 1854[5]. He worked as a painter[6], draftsperson[7], watercolorist[8], engraver[9], and copper engraver[10].
